What Is Legal Data Analytics?

Legal data analytics is the use of data analysis applied to any aspect of a law firm or legal department’s operations. Legal professionals who use legal data analytics will develop data-driven insights into their practice’s legal and business aspects. 

Legal data analytics can take many forms. Your office may employ data analytics to improve your legal practice and success rates. Advanced legal data analytics tools can help you forecast specific legal matters to build the best strategy for achieving a favorable outcome. You can also use these tools to improve your firm’s research, document drafting, and workflow efficiency for each case.

Your office can use legal data analytics tools to improve your practice’s business and financial sides. Marketing analytics tools can help you determine the effectiveness of your firm’s marketing strategies for bringing in new clients. Or, you can use financial data analytics tools to identify useful cost-saving strategies, slash unnecessary expenses, and optimize your firm’s billing process. 

Legal data analytics tools work for both individual firms and legal departments. You can use law firm analytics to analyze discrete data focused directly on your own firm’s operations. Legal data analytics software can also perform analytics tasks industry-wide, which can be useful in identifying major trends across the legal profession relevant to your practice. For example, you could use legal analytics tools to analyze the effects of recent court rulings on the kinds of  matters your law firm or legal department specializes in or predict the impact of new technologies on your legal practice.

What Is Legal Analytics Software?

Legal analytics software helps law firms and legal departments analyze relevant data. Today, legal analytics software uses advanced artificial intelligence and machine learning tools to organize, structure, and analyze raw data. 

These tools make legal data analysis much easier for your organization. For example, artificial intelligence programs can read raw data on past cases to identify patterns of success that a human analyst might miss. Alternatively, you can use artificial intelligence tools to analyze your organization’s marketing outreach and get comprehensive data on success and failure rates for potential new clients.

Key performance indicators, or KPIs, are tangible measurements of how well your law firm or department is performing at a particular goal within a given period. KPIs can measure goals for your firm’s case management, finances, marketing, human resources, and more.

Legal analytics software provides excellent tools for tracking and analyzing KPIs. KPI dashboards help your firm organize your various KPIs according to specific goals. You can monitor your firm’s progress towards these goals, identify successes and failures, and analyze trends and strategies to improve your KPIs. 

Legal analytics software can analyze data to predict the outcomes of future legal matters. Artificial intelligence tools can analyze the outcomes of related cases under a particular judge or judicial district. With this information, your firm can get a clear projection of the likely success of a potential case. Legal software tools can also perform data analytics on case information, timelines, and other legal matters to help you predict outcomes.

Data from legal analytics software can improve your organization’s risk management strategies, and outcome prediction tools can help you avoid losing cases. But risk management analytics has other benefits as well. Legal analytics tools can help your organization analyze data on vendors, potential clients, and outside counsel to identify potential legal risks. This will help you avoid contract breaches, regulatory violations, and compliance issues.
